Description | Quillaic Acid is the major aglycone of the saponins in the Chilean indigenous tree Quillaja saponaria Mol. |
Source |
Synonyms | S |
Molecular Weight | 486.68 |
Formula | C30H46O5 |
CAS No. | 631-01-6 |
Powder: -20°C for 3 years | In solvent: -80°C for 1 year
DMSO: 88 mg/mL(180.8 mM)
